Why Spring Transplanting is Ideal in Olympia
The Pacific Northwest offers a unique gardening environment, and Olympia is no exception. The mild temperatures and increased rainfall typical of a Washington spring create ideal conditions for transplanting. This climate allows the roots of new plants to establish themselves quickly. By selecting the right plants and timing your transplanting efforts correctly, you can ensure a more successful garden endeavor.
Top Plant Choices for Spring Transplanting
Here are some of the best plants for spring transplanting in Olympia:
- Rhododendrons: Known for their vibrant blooms, these shrubs are a staple in many Olympia gardens. Ensure they have well-draining soil and some shade for optimal growth.
- Japanese Maples: With their stunning foliage, Japanese maples add elegance to any landscape. Transplant them in spring to give them the best start when the soil is rich with nutrients from winter.
- Lavender: Ideal for its fragrance and hardiness, lavender does well when moved in spring. Select a sunny spot, and you'll enjoy its soothing scent throughout summer.
- Hostas: Perfect for shaded areas, hostas are resilient and offer lush greenery. Transplant them in May to set them up for successful summer growth.
Expert Tips for Successful Transplanting
Here are some practical tips to ensure your spring transplanting goes smoothly:
- Water the plants well before transplanting to reduce stress on the roots.
- Choose a cool, cloudy day to move your plants, as this helps prevent transplant shock.
- Add organic matter to the new planting site to enrich the soil.
- After transplanting, keep the soil consistently moist, but be careful not to overwater.
- Consider planting native species, as they are well adapted to the local climate.

Maintaining Your Spring Transplants
Once your plants are in the ground, continued care will ensure their health and beauty:
- Mulch around plants to retain moisture and regulate soil temperature.
- Prune any damaged or dead growth after plants have settled into their new location.
- Feed with a balanced fertilizer to promote strong growth as the season progresses.
